// CALENDAR_CONFLICT_GRACE_SECONDS governs how long Orbelle waits before
// flagging a sync conflict between the local cache and the upstream feed.
// Two concurrent edits within this window are merged last-writer-wins;
// beyond it, we surface a conflict banner instead. Lowering this caused
// false conflicts during the Tellhaven pilot, so please review carefully.
// The regression was reproduced under the build noted below.

build token for tawif-bahip: htk31_68bba16e1afabfef4ecc69408c06f16

## Artifact Signing — SDK Parity Notes (Weekly Sync)

Kestrel SDK for Android reached parity with the Swift client this sprint: offline queueing, batched telemetry, and retry semantics now match. Both SDKs ship as signed artifacts from the same pipeline. Remaining gap: background sync throttling, targeted next sprint. Verify both release bundles before tagging. Both artifacts validate against the shared signing key below.

signing key of kawig-fafog = bky19_6Fypv1qws7J8qJtaYjX

Handover Note — Supplier Contract Renewal

Welcome aboard, Ines. The renewal with Corvane Materials expires at the end of next quarter. Current terms include a 4% volume rebate and fixed freight to the Elsmere depot. Corvane has signalled a price increase of around 6%; our counter-position is drafted and with legal. Procurement's fallback option is Tillard Supply, vetted last spring. Keep the Westhollow plant manager in the loop on timing. The board's position on the broader sourcing strategy is noted below.

board note of kawip-yajof: The renewal with Zorixox Group closes at $10 million a year, 15 percent below the last contract. Project Druix slips by a full year because of the tooling delay.

## Sessions and Soft Deletes

Quick note for the sync: when an Ordella session expires mid-checkout, we soft-delete the draft order by setting the retired_at column, not by dropping rows. The reaper job sweeps these nightly. To poke the reaper's admin endpoint on staging and watch it work, call it with the bearer token below.

login token, yajeg-fawif: eyJhbGciOiJIUzI1NiIsInR5cCI6IkpXVCJ9.eyJzdWIiOiIEdPQYnZXaZIn0.HSRTnYZBx0Qc